Temporary Stairway Check (OSHA 1926.1052)
The construction stairway, governed differently from a finished one in three ways. The stairrail trigger is a double condition read the unusual way -- four or more risers OR rising more than 30 in, WHICHEVER IS LESS, meaning whichever comes FIRST -- so a three-riser flight climbing 32 in is caught by the rise even though it fails the riser count. The angle is bounded on BOTH sides, 30 to 50 degrees: too shallow is a violation, not a courtesy, because a run under 30 degrees is a ramp with steps in it and people trip on it precisely because it does not read as stairs. And uniformity is a VARIATION ACROSS THE FLIGHT, not a tolerance per step -- not over 1/4 in in any stairway system, so individually reasonable steps still fail if the first and last differ.
Formula and source
angle = atan(riser height / tread depth) in degrees, required between 30 and 50; a stairrail is required where risers >= 4 OR total rise > 30 in (whichever comes first); uniformity passes where the worst of the riser-height and tread-depth variations is <= 1/4 in; stairrail height >= 36 in from its upper surface to the tread surface; landing depth >= 30 in in the direction of travel.
OSHA 29 CFR 1926.1052, Subpart X - Stairways and Ladders. A US federal regulation in the public domain, quoted directly.
